Neville Brody to design D&AD Annual 2008
LONDON - The D&AD president Simon Waterfall has selected Neville Brody's Research Studios to design this year's D&AD Annual.
Waterfall, who is creative director of digital agency Poke, said: "Neville Brody's Research Studios has been crashing digital and graphical worlds together since the beginning, and it's fantastic that he has agreed to interpret the Annual this year."
Brody said: "Designing the D&AD Annual is a great honour, and, more than that, a great challenge."
The D&AD Annual 2008 will be published in September and will contain work selected by 300 leading creatives from across the industry who will judge entries to the D&AD Awards 2008 in April.
D&AD has extended the deadline for entries to the Awards to allow agencies and studios a final opportunity to enter. Work must arrive at D&AD by February 4.
